A casual cafe on the Nepean Highway with a large covered outdoor area, an easy, accessible pitstop for dog owners that pairs generous meals with its own free car park.

The dog setup. Dogs are welcome in the spacious covered outdoor area, which works year-round whatever the weather. There is room for a dog to settle under the table without being crowded, and staff are known to bring out water bowls. Dogs stay in the outdoor seating rather than indoors.

Known for. Big, well-priced meals, solid coffee and friendly service, in a relaxed, often busy room. The highway position makes it a convenient stop on the way in or out of town.

Getting there and parking. 1132 Nepean Highway, a short drive from the centre of Mornington. There is a free car park on site plus street parking, so arriving by car with a dog is straightforward.

Nearby with the dogs. The Mornington foreshore is a short drive for on-leash coastal walks, and there are off-leash beaches nearby (check the Mornington Peninsula Shire seasonal signs). Civic Reserve fenced dog park is the closest fully fenced run.

When to go. Weekday mornings are calmest; the covered area means a wet day is still workable, but weekends get busy, so come early for a roomy table.
